Our Team

The Piggins and Banks Team are people who love and care for all pigs and animals.

Our team is a wonderful group with diverse backgrounds who work together and embrace the mission of Piggins and Banks in giving unwanted pigs and animals a life-long sanctuary of peace and love.

Photograph of Aaron Riddle with Georgie the pig

Aaron Riddle

Executive Director / Co-Founder

Aaron oversees the day-to-day operations of the Piggins and Banks Pig and Animal Sanctuary including financial, legal, marketing, and website aspects along with building and grounds maintenance. The pigs affectionately call him “Head Hog” (you can too!). He also is a Virginia Marriage Commissioner and professional photographer.

Christie Riddle

Director of Operations / Co-Founder

Christie handles management of Piggins and Banks operations including animal health check-ups, veterinary visits, and intakes for the sanctuary. She has a vast knowledge of animal care and genetics. She also is fluent in Russian.

Natalie Langford

Board Member

Natalie has been one of Winchester, Virginia’s top real estate agents since 2007. She helped the Riddle Family discover and close on the property they now call home that became Piggins and Banks: Pig and Animal Sanctuary. She is an animal lover and dedicated greyhound owner.

John E. Owens

Board Member

John has worked for nearly two decades at Laurel Ridge Community College’s Fauquier Campus as a library specialist and archivist. He is an active member of the American Association of State and Local History and the Cauliflower Alley Club. A lifelong animal lover, he continually gives homes to foster cats and dogs. He was the first member of the general public to tour Piggins and Banks when we began to offer tours in early 2021 and is also a proud pig sponsor of Onyx.

Viviane Meder

Board Member

Vivi is the TRiO Director at Laurel Ridge Community College, which provides additional support to students who are first-generation college attendees, low income, or have a documented disability. She also serves on the board for the Preserve Historic Winchester nonprofit and loves old houses, “especially ones with ghosts”. She is a proud pig sponsor of Stella and Persimmon (the latter of which she named during our rescue piglet naming contest in 2024).

Joshua Riddle

Chief Technology Officer

Josh, Aaron’s brother, provides marketing and technology support to Piggins and Banks. He is a life-long entrepreneur and has a vast array of knowledge in the world of technology and app / web development.
